Output f66af29b79d27df78cc50a83124025632dcf8e1e5fec5b009a9055fcc4ccffb8:0

value
10676484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b1eb0e9c054458112a3d33c772a0eb03a3b3b8 OP_EQUAL
address
3HAHFwEC25fgK3ggo16YHGs5z5Z3nKgTrw
transaction
f66af29b79d27df78cc50a83124025632dcf8e1e5fec5b009a9055fcc4ccffb8
spent
true